What is it about?
Several studies have shown that nutrient deficiencies regulate plant growth via the modulation of plant hormones. With respect to the current gap in understanding regarding plant hormone response, cross-talk and homeostatic effects under nutrient deficiency, it was the aim of the present study to investigate simultaneous changes in major species of different PH classes associated with the abundance of a nutrient whose deficiency affects plant vitality primary by reduced biomass formation, boron.
